| Measurement Site | Location Guide | Approx. Time |
| Oral | Place the probe right under the tongue, close to the heat pocket. | 1 minute |
| Rectum | Apply a water-soluble lubricant. Gently insert $0.5–1$ inch. Hold in place until the buzzer sounds. | 1 minute |
| Armpit (Axillary) | Place the thermometer in the center of a dry armpit, and hold the arm down firmly. (Recommended for children) | 3 minutes |
Note for Children: The armpit is the recommended site for children. Ensure adult supervision and take the temperature while the child is still or sleeping.
🛡️ Safety & Care
- Cleaning: Clean the tip after every use (especially after rectal use) with a cotton ball and 75% alcohol (surgical spirit/swabs). Wipe clean with a soft, dry cloth.
- Storage: Store in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ight, high heat, humidity, dust, or corrosive environments.
- Avoid: Do not shake the thermometer, attempt repairs, or use after swimming/bathing. Keep out of reach of children.
❓ Frequently Asked Questions
- Oral Temp Prep: Wait at least 30 minutes after consuming hot/cold drinks or smoking before taking an oral temperature.
- Armpit Prep: Before taking an armpit temperature, wipe the underarm sweat using a dry, absorbent towel. Do not take the reading while under bed covers.
